怎样做成区块链平台?
区块链到底是什么?
我们先聊聊区块链这个东西。很多朋友可能听过,但不一定理解它到底是个啥。简单来说,区块链是一种分布式账本技术。想象一下,如果你有一个超大的账本,里面记录着每一笔交易。这本账本不会在某一个地方,而是分散在很多地方,每个人都有一份。所以,任何人都不能随便改动其中的记录,因为一旦别人发现,你的修改就没用。这就是区块链的去中心化特性,降低了信任的需求,让交易变得更加透明。听起来是不是很酷?
为什么要搭建一个区块链平台?
你可能会问,为什么我要做一个区块链平台?其实,这里有很多原因。比如说,你可以通过搭建平台来实现去中心化的应用,减少费用并提升效率。很多企业都在朝这个方向努力,希望利用区块链来提高数据的安全性及透明度。而且,随着数字货币的流行,区块链技术也是越来越火热。在这个泡沫未破之前,为什么不趁机摸索一把呢?
想要搭建平台,得先了解技术
说到搭建区块链平台,技术是个绕不开的话题。你得了解几个重要的概念,比如说智能合约、共识机制、加密算法等。智能合约就是一段代码,能够在特定条件下自动执行某些操作,听起来有点复杂,但其实就像一个简单的自动化流程。你设定好条件,它就会去执行。
共识机制就有点像游戏的规则。大家必须遵守同样的规则才能参加游戏。区块链里有几种共识机制,比如工作量证明(PoW)和权益证明(PoS)。不同的机制会影响到平台的安全性及效率,所以在选择时要慎重。
明确目标,做好规划
在技术基础上,你还需要明确你的平台目标。例如,你是想做一个加密货币的平台,还是一个去中心化的应用市场?明确目标后,就可以开始进行详细规划了。规划中可以考虑用户规模、市场需求、功能设计等要素。
选择合适的区块链架构
区块链架构有很多种,你得挑一种合适你的。你可以选择公有链、私有链或者联盟链。公有链是完全开放的,任何人都可以参与,但隐私保护相对较弱。私有链则是由某个组织控制的,适合对隐私有要求的项目。而联盟链则是多个组织共同维护,兼顾了开放性与隐私性。
开发团队要齐备
想要顺利搭建区块链平台,一支好的团队是不可或缺的。你可能需要开发者、架构师、产品经理、运维等等。每个人都有自己的角色,只有大家齐心协力,才能够顺利推进。其实嘛,团队的默契度有时候比技术能力更重要。想想看,团队里如果面面相觑,谁也不合作,那真是一场噩梦。
资金准备,别让钱成了绊脚石
别忘了资金方面。搭建一个区块链平台可不是一笔小投入,尤其是初始开发和后期运营的成本。所以,提前做好资金规划是非常重要的。如果你没有自己的资金,可以考虑寻求投资,或者通过ICO、众筹等方式来获取资金支持。
测试与上线,走好每一步
开发完成后,一定要进行严格的测试!区块链的系统一旦上线,难以改变。如果出现了bug,那可就麻烦大了。最好是模拟各种场景进行测试,确保没有漏洞。上线后,还需要持续监控和维护,确保系统运行的稳定。
用户反馈,不断迭代
上线之后,我们不能就此止步。要时刻关注用户反馈,根据用户的需求不断迭代更新自己的平台。其实,很多时候用户的意见是最为真实的,能够帮助你发现很多自己没注意到的问题。
市场推广,拉开知名度
别以为只要有好技术就能大卖特卖。如何让更多的人知道你的平台同样重要。可以通过社交媒体、线上线下的活动、合作等多种方式进行市场推广。记得,推广的语气要接地气,让更多人感受到你这个项目的魅力。
未来展望,有远见的方向
最后,我们来想想未来的发展方向。区块链仍然是一个在发展的领域,随着不同技术的进步,未来可能会有更多创新的应用出现。我们作为探索者,应该时刻关注市场动态,保持对技术和商业趋势的敏感度,才能在这个波动的行业中占得一席之地。
总之,做成一个区块链平台不是一锤子买卖,而是一个持续迭代的过程。每一步都需要我们认真思考,探索自己的道路。希望对你有帮助,快去行动吧!如果路上遇到问题,交流交流,我们可以一起想办法!